Output d622e9c4915e5e191138d2c49783ee67483f4328ec35da1ead84ae4d1317c305:1

value
975392
script pubkey
OP_0 OP_PUSHBYTES_20 e8cb6618076889b6b860fed22d69d92f65549092
address
tb1qar9kvxq8dzymdwrqlmfz66we9aj4fyyjqpxa39
transaction
d622e9c4915e5e191138d2c49783ee67483f4328ec35da1ead84ae4d1317c305